Partial Release Example When the developers are finished, they can sell off the first lot at $40,000. However, the buyer of the lot will not pay $40,000 unless the developers would give the lot free and clear of a mortgage.
A partial release is a mortgage provision that allows some of the collateral to be released from a mortgage after the borrower pays a certain amount of the loan. Lenders require proof of payment, a survey map, appraisal, and a letter outlining the reason for the partial release.

Within a blanket mortgage, investors place multiple properties under a single loan, which is much more efficient than having various single property mortgages. The release clause allows investors to pay off a specific portion of their blanket mortgage to fully release it of the lender's claim.
A blanket mortgage usually includes a full release clause.
A partial discharge is when you have more than one property secured by the same home loan, and you want to release one of those properties as security without repaying the entire loan amount. These may take longer than traditional discharges because your Lender may need a valuation done on the remaining properties.
Partial Release Clause is a provision under which the mortgagee agrees to release certain parcels from the lien of the blanket mortgage upon payment of a certain sum of money by the mortgagor. It's frequently found in tract development construction loans.
Most blanket mortgages come with a release clause. This clause frees up the borrower from the portion of the loan that's already been paid for. So when the borrower sells a piece of property covered under the loan, they can use these funds to purchase another property.
